Storytelling

Join us for the 14th Annual Storytelling Celebration, Nov. 6-10, 2013 sponsored by MCC-Maple Woods.

Video Highlights from the 13th Annual Storytelling Celebration

The Kansas City Storytelling Celebration, hosted by MCC-Maple Woods, was celebrated with lively stories, ancedotes, myths, legends adn lessons. The 2012 celebration took place at more than 100 sites across the Kansas City metro area.

Michael is a multicultural storyteller of African, African-American and international folktales, historical tales, stories of science, spiritual stories as well as stories of the brilliant and absolutely stupid things he has done in his life.

Mike and Nancee Micham have developed their musical talent and love of entertaining through stints at Silver Dollar City, the McHaffie Homestead and their own Front Door Farm Market.

A virtuosa on Washboard, Angela's performances are a whimsical braid of poetry, story and song played on Autoharp, Tenor Guitar, Spoon and Bell.

Describing herself as having survived the Baby Boom with her sense of humor intact, Megan Hicks makes characters come alive to all ages.
